What companies run services between Kyiv, Ukraine and Irshava, Ukraine?

Ukraine Buses operates a bus from Kyiv Bus station to Khust once daily. Tickets cost ₴800–1,200 and the journey takes 13h 13m. Alternatively, Ukrainian Railways (УЗ) operates a train from Kyiv-Pas. to Королево 4 times a week. Tickets cost ₴280–600 and the journey takes 15h 30m.
